Actually you need something that will burn dual layer discs.

BTW, i figured out why it went so far over.

There are a number of packages that have both the i386 and x86_64
packages.  And you can't just delete all the i386 packages, because some
are i386 only.  (Like emacspeak.)

A perl script that pulls any i386 package that has a matching x86_64
package would save a lot of pain in the future.
